Who we are supporting 

The NATO Joint Warfare Centre (JWC) is a NATO establishment focused on improving the Alliance's operational capabilities through training and exercises. Located in Stavanger, Norway, the JWC plays a critical role in preparing NATO forces for future challenges by:

  • Training and Exercises
    • Conducting large-scale, joint operational-level training events, simulations, and exercises to enhance interoperability among NATO member nations.
  • Doctrine Development
    • Contributing to the development and refinement of NATO doctrines and concepts by providing feedback and insights from exercises and training activities.
  • Operational Support
    • Offering expert support to NATO operations, missions, and exercises, ensuring that lessons learned are integrated into future training and planning.

 The JWC supports NATO's overall strategic objectives by ensuring that its forces are well-prepared and capable of responding to various global threats and challenges.

The program 

To deliver each full exercise cycle the JWC relies heavily on an Exercise Control (EXCON) structure. EXCON staff members are drawn from several backgrounds and units including JWC staff, NATO component commands, Training Audience (TA) Headquarters, Partner Nations and other augmenters’ positions. EXCON has both direction and control functions which allow it to establish the conditions needed by the TA to achieve the exercise aim and objectives. EXCON size and structure is flexible and is shaped to the requirement of each phase of exercise delivery. When it is not possible to fill a position from military sources, the JWC has the option to source a contractor to fill a position. Not all contracted positions are required for each phase of each exercise.


Role Background

The fundamental intent of creating a 360 setting/scenario is to mimic all levels of interaction on a global scale. In order to simulate outside actors’ influence on EU/NATO actions, fictitious countries are established, with fictitious forces, that would in the real world have some interest in what the NATO campaign is doing. For example, what happens in SACAURs AOR or in an out of area AOR where NATO forces are involved, can cause ripples effects in other parts of the globe, hereby reflected via the 360 setting. In order to simulate these important interactions and relationships, fictitious forces and actors require separate role players. Those can typically involve a Chief of Defence, local commander or similar command structure representative or equivalent civilian leadership. Since interactions are merely answers or inputs to decision and RFIs, a role player can assume multiple roles to meet the effect of the interactions/exercise play
